Josh Peck is an American actor, comedian, and director best known for bringing humor and heart to family friendly projects and digital content. He first reached a wide audience as a teen star on Nickelodeon and has since built a diverse career in live action shows, animated films, and streaming productions.
His blend of physical comedy, relatable awkwardness, and sincere warmth has made him a familiar face across generations. This overview outlines his background, career milestones, and creative impact on screen and behind the camera.

Early Life and Entry into Entertainment
Born and raised in New York City, Josh Peck grew up immersed in the performing arts from a young age. He began acting in school plays and local theater, which opened doors to professional casting calls and workshops.
His early drive to perform led him to comedy and sketch, setting the stage for a career in front of the camera. These formative experiences taught him discipline, timing, and how to connect with an audience.
Rise to Prominence with Nickelodeon
Josh Peck gained national recognition as Josh Nichols in the Nickelodeon sitcom Drake & Josh. His comedic timing and chemistry with co star Drake Bell made the show a hit and established him as a leading teen star.
Beyond live action sitcoms, he demonstrated range by voicing characters in major animated franchises. These roles expanded his appeal and showcased his ability to transition between comedy and heartfelt storytelling.
Film Work and Voice Acting
Feature Film Contributions
In addition to television, Josh Peck has contributed to several successful animated features, most notably the Ice Age series. His voice work added personality and humor to a wide range of characters.
He also took on more mature material in films like The Wackness, where he delivered a nuanced supporting performance. This move signaled his willingness to explore dramatic roles beyond comedy.
